first of all, g(x) has only negative functional result values (y) except for 0.
and a square is always positive. 
so, the only possible right answers are the ones that include a minus ("-") sign. 
the graph shows us that g(x) goes through the points (1, -3) and (-1, -3).
so, which equation turns an x = 1 into an y = -3 ?
therefore, the right answer must be D.
g(x) = -3x²
it works for both points :
-3 = -3×1² = -3 correct
-3 = -3×(-1)² = -3×1 = -3 correct

The Royal Fruit Company produces two types of fruit drinks. The first type is 65% pure fruit juice, and the second type is 90% pure fruit juice. The company is attempting to produce a fruit drink that contains 85% pure fruit juice. How many pints of each of the two existing types of drink must be used to make 80 pints of a mixture that is 85% pure fruit juice?
Answer: Let x be the number of pints of the first fruit juice (i.e 65%) and y be the number of pints of the second fruit juice (i.e 90%).
Since the total number of pints to make the 85% pure fruit juice is 80, it can be represented using the equation:
x + y = 80                              .                  .                 .    1)
Also, x pints of the first juice = 0.65x, y pints of the second juice = 0.9y and 80 pints of the mixture to be produced = 80(0.85) = 68. Therefore:
0.65x + 0.9y = 68               .                 .                  .        2)
We have to solve equation 1 and 2 simultaneously, first multiply equation 1 by 0.65 to get equation 3:
0.65x + 0.65y = 52            .                  .               .        3)
Subtract equation 3 from 2 and solve for y:
0.25y = 16
y = 16/0.25 = 64
y = 64 pints
Put y = 64 in equation 1:
x + 64 = 80
x = 80 - 64 = 16
x = 16 pints
Therefore 16 pints of the 65% pure fruit juice, and 64 pints of the 90% pure fruit juice is required to make 80 pints of 80% fruit juice.
